Tribunal's reasoningThe tribunal recorded that, by a letter dated 23 January 2024, the claimant was given an opportunity to make representations or request a hearing explaining why the claim should not be struck out for having not been actively pursued. The claimant did not make written representations and did not request a hearing.
On that basis, the tribunal struck out the claim. The judgment does not record any determination on the merits of the underlying claim, and it does not state any monetary award or split of remedies. The decision is signed by Employment Judge Brain and dated 28 February 2024.
